Output ef91b91134d547bcb40f52fa942870700c147a3061578484129aaa0f6c25241f:3

value
3200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 698461548fa2aeabd3cc935323e564db7bc180a9 OP_EQUALVERIFY OP_CHECKSIG
address
1AcvY5cSbmy3Mh5LqaYfufdXUCX1oc2boQ
transaction
ef91b91134d547bcb40f52fa942870700c147a3061578484129aaa0f6c25241f
spent
true